The Master of Science in Electronic System Engineering is a coursework-based program designed for graduates seeking advanced knowledge in the field of electronic systems. This program aims to equip students with specialized skills and a deeper understanding of electronic system design, development, and application. It is suitable for those looking to enhance their expertise for career advancement or further research in electronic engineering. This program offers a comprehensive curriculum covering key areas within electronic systems engineering. Students will engage with theoretical concepts and practical applications, preparing them for complex challenges in the industry. The coursework structure allows for flexibility in tailoring the learning experience to individual interests within the broader field of electronic systems.
The MSc in Electronic System Engineering is a 12-month program that can be completed within one year of full-time study. It comprises core subjects and electives that allow students to specialize in areas of interest within electronic systems engineering.
Graduates of the MSc in Electronic System Engineering program are prepared for a variety of roles in the rapidly evolving electronics industry. The skills acquired are highly sought after by companies involved in design, development, research, and manufacturing of electronic systems.

You need a Bachelor's degree in Electrical & Electronic Engineering or a related field with a minimum CGPA of 2.50, or an equivalent qualification. You must also have a minimum IELTS score of 5.5 or its equivalent.
The total program tuition fee for international students is RM 31,000. Estimated living costs are between RM 1,500 - RM 2,500 per month.
